1984 Vt 500 Ascot. The
Try cleaning your starter button. If it continues to malfunction you may have to replace the right switch assembly. Your starter button is a two position switch. It first turns off the headlight, then it activates the starter solenoid. When your fuses, battery, wiring. and wiring connections are good usually you are dealing with a bad button/switch.

How do I check the coolant level on a Honda VT 500
With the engine cold, take off the radiator cap under the tank and make sure it is full to the top. Then check that the overflow bottle down by your foot, is full to the full line. Use only anti freeze that is non-silica formula (no rust scrubbing particles). Regular anti freeze will shorten the life of your water pump by damaging the ceramic washer in the seal.

I just bought a 1984
the carb is clogged up. You will have to remove the float bowl and clean the jets. use spray carb cleaner. Use a very fine copper wire strand to probe the jets--do not scratch or englarge. Empty all the gas out of the bike including fuel lines. use fresh fuel. Be sure to count the number of turns you make on any adjustment screw and write them down. This will make it much easier to put back together in proper adjustment.
